`

ejb问题,怎么让ejb组件安全,防止别人通过JNDI调用你的ejb组件.

EJB 
阅读更多
ejb问题,怎么让ejb组件安全,
防止别人通过JNDI ,调用你的ejb组件.
0
1
分享到:
评论

相关推荐

    JNDI调用分布式EJB3 通用接口

    6. **分布式EJB3**:如果EJB3组件部署在多个服务器上,JNDI查找可能返回一个负载均衡的bean集合,客户端可以通过统一的接口调用所有服务器上的bean,实现分布式处理。 在标签“源码 工具”中,我们可以推断这篇博客...

    javax.ejb.jar.zip

    4. **JNDI查找**:EJB通过Java Naming and Directory Interface(JNDI)进行查找和绑定,客户端通过JNDI名找到EJB实例。 5. **远程接口**:EJB提供远程接口,允许客户端在不同JVM上调用EJB方法,远程接口通常使用`...

    EJB中JNDI的使用源码例子

    1. 客户端查找EJB:客户端通过JNDI查找服务器上部署的EJB组件,获取远程接口的引用,从而调用EJB方法。 2. EJB内部查找资源:EJB组件自身也可以使用JNDI查找和获取其他资源,如数据源、邮件服务等。 下面是一个简单...

    jboss-web.xml jndi.properties oracle-ds.xml

    通过JNDI,Web层可以查找并调用EJB层的服务。 其次,"jndi.properties"文件是用来配置JNDI的,JNDI是一个接口,允许Java程序查找和绑定命名服务。在EJB+JPA环境中,它通常用于定义数据源(DataSource)的JNDI名称,...

    各种EJB之间的调用示例

    Enterprise JavaBeans(EJB)是Java EE平台中的核心组件,用于构建可扩展、安全和事务处理的服务器端应用程序。EJB提供了多种类型的组件,包括Session Beans、Message-driven Beans和Entity Beans,它们各自承担不同...

    EJB中JNDI的使用源码例子.7z

    在EJB中,JNDI经常用于查找和实例化远程或本地的EJB组件。本文将深入探讨EJB中JNDI的使用,并通过源码示例来解释其工作原理。 1. JNDI基础知识 JNDI的核心概念是命名和目录服务。它提供了一个统一的接口来访问不同...

    EJB分布式远程调用的小例子的简单实现

    本示例将探讨如何实现EJB的分布式远程调用,这是一种让不同网络节点上的软件组件能够相互通信的技术。 在Java EE中,EJB允许开发者创建业务逻辑组件,这些组件可以被其他应用或服务远程调用。EJB分为三种类型:会话...

    EJB调用原理分析

    1. **客户端调用**: 客户端通过JNDI(Java Naming and Directory Interface)查找目标EJB的JNDI名称,获取到Bean的Home接口实例。 2. **创建Session Bean**: 如果是Session Bean,客户端通过Home接口的`create()`...

    实战EJB.pdf

    通过EJB,开发者可以专注于业务逻辑的编写,而不必关心底层细节如事务管理、安全性、并发控制等,这些通常由容器自动处理。 **特点:** - **可升级性**:EJB组件设计为服务器端组件,能够随着硬件和软件的发展而...

    hello-ejb.rar_ejb_ejb java

    EJB(Enterprise JavaBeans)是Java EE平台中的一个核心组件,用于构建企业级分布式应用程序。它为开发人员提供了一种规范化的、可扩展的、安全的和事务处理的服务,使得在服务器端创建业务逻辑变得更加简单。本教程...

    第一个EJB工程....

    5. **JNDI(Java Naming and Directory Interface)**:EJB客户端通过JNDI查找并获取EJB的引用,然后调用其方法。JNDI为EJB提供了一个全局唯一的命名空间。 6. **JSF(JavaServer Faces)**:CourseManageJSF可能是...

    EJB client调用EJB3 .doc

    EJB (Enterprise JavaBeans) 是Java EE平台中的一个核心组件,用于构建分布式的企业级应用程序。EJB3是EJB规范的一个重要版本,引入了许多简化开发的特性,包括注解驱动的编程模型,使得EJB更加易用。本文将详细探讨...

    EJB视频教程 3.开发EJB的客户端 4.把jboss集成进eclipse

    2. **JNDI查找**:学习如何通过Java Naming and Directory Interface (JNDI) 查找和绑定EJB组件,这是客户端连接EJB服务的关键。 3. **EJB的生命周期管理**:理解EJB的创建、激活、钝化、销毁等生命周期状态,以及...

    jboss7ejb配置文件

    在Java企业版(Java EE)应用开发中,EJB(Enterprise JavaBeans)是核心组件,用于构建可扩展、安全和事务处理的服务器端应用程序。JBoss AS(现在称为WildFly)是一个开源的应用服务器,它支持Java EE规范,包括...

    ejb调用详解

    5. **客户端调用**:客户端通过JNDI查找EJB的Home接口,然后创建并调用Bean实例。 **三、WebSphere中调用EJB** 在WebSphere中,调用EJB需要注意以下几点: 1. **JNDI配置**:确保WebSphere服务器配置了正确的JNDI...

    基于Java的源码-EJB中JNDI的使用源码例子.zip

    - 定义JNDI名称:在EJB部署描述符(ejb-jar.xml或web.xml)中,开发者会为每个EJB组件指定一个JNDI名称。 - 查找EJB:在客户端代码中,使用`InitialContext`类的`lookup`方法,传入JNDI名称来查找EJB引用。 - ...

    EJB例子包含client以及jndi配置

    **EJB(Enterprise JavaBeans)** 是Java EE平台的核心组件之一,主要用于构建可复用的、分布式的、安全的企业级应用程序。它为开发者提供了一种规范化的编程模型,以简化服务器端业务逻辑的开发和管理。 在标题"**...

Global site tag (gtag.js) - Google Analytics